Property types that typically utilize commercial roof replacement services include office buildings, retail centers, warehouses, factories, and institutional facilities such as schools or hospitals. These properties often have large flat or low-slope roofs that require specialized installation techniques and durable materials. Commercial roof replacement is also common for multi-family residential complexes and industrial properties that need reliable roofing systems to support ongoing operations and occupancy. Due to the size and complexity of these roofs, professional contractors are often engaged to ensure proper installation and long-term performance.
The scope of commercial roof replacement services can vary based on the size and design of the property, as well as the existing roof’s condition. Contractors often work with a range of roofing materials, including built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, and metal roofing options. Cost Range - Commercial roof replacement costs typically range from $5,000 to $25,000 depending on the building size and roof type. For example, a small retail space might cost around $8,000, while a large warehouse could exceed $20,000.
Material Expenses - The choice of roofing materials significantly impacts the overall cost, with asphalt shingles costing approximately $3 to $5 per square foot, and more durable options like metal or TPO ranging from $7 to $15 per square foot. Material selection influences both initial investment and longevity.
Labor Costs - Labor expenses for commercial roof replacement generally account for 50% to 60% of the total project cost. For instance, labor for a mid-sized building might range from $2,500 to $10,000, depending on complexity and contractor rates.
Additional Expenses - Extra costs such as roof removal, permits, and structural repairs can add several thousand dollars to the project. These expenses vary based on the existing roof condition and local regulations, with typical additional charges between $1,000 and $5,000.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
